Buckle Up, Buttercup: Here's the Lowdown on Flight Time

The Short Answer (if you're impatient): Think somewhere in the ballpark of 15 to 20 hours for a direct flight. There aren't many of those, but they're the speed demons of the sky.

The Slightly Longer Answer (because let's be real, we all have layovers): For flights with connections, you're probably looking at closer to 25-ish hours or more. FAQ: Frequently Asked Flyer Questions (with Lightning-Fast Answers)

How to pack for a long flight? Layers are your friend! Temperatures can fluctuate on the plane, so pack for both warmth and coolness.

How to sleep on a plane? An eye mask, comfy neck pillow, and earplugs are your holy trinity. Maybe some melatonin if you're feeling fancy.

How to avoid jet lag? Stay hydrated, adjust your sleep schedule gradually before your trip, and try to get some sunlight upon arrival.

How to entertain myself on a long flight? Download movies, podcasts, and audiobooks beforehand. Books are great too, but those tiny airplane tray tables can be a challenge.

How to survive a long flight with kids? Pack a whole arsenal of toys, games, and activities. Maybe even consider one of those airplane snack trays that attaches to the seat - lifesaver!
